Traveling without insurance can be a risky decision that might not pay off in the long run. Firstly, unexpected medical emergencies can arise while you're abroad, and the costs can be astronomical. Without travel insurance, you could find yourself facing hefty medical bills that can ruin your trip and your finances. Secondly, trip cancellations are more common than you might think. Whether it's due to a family emergency, illness, or even natural disasters, having insurance protects your investment in non-refundable tickets and accommodation.
Additionally, thirdly, lost or stolen luggage is an unfortunate reality for many travelers. If your belongings go missing, travel insurance can help cover the cost of essentials and replacements. Fourth, travel delays are another hassle that can greatly affect your plans. Having insurance means you're covered for additional expenses incurred due to delays, allowing you to focus on enjoying your trip rather than stressing over finances. Finally, fifth, personal liability is crucial; if you accidentally damage property or injure someone, travel insurance offers vital legal coverage, giving you peace of mind while you explore the world.

To ensure you have full protection during your travels, it's essential to read the policy details carefully. Not all travel insurance plans are created equal, and coverage can vary significantly. Some policies may offer comprehensive protection, while others only cover basic needs. Moreover, consider additional options like cancel for any reason (CFAR) coverage, which can provide greater flexibility and peace of mind. Always check for any exclusions, such as pre-existing medical conditions or high-risk activities, to avoid unpleasant surprises during your trip.
